It can be a bit loud and cramped, and it's been very hot the times I've been there (don't wear a heavy coat if you can help it). Great shows at Oddfellows though, and I haven't had any issues with the staff personally. Cassiopeia out front and Oddfellows Punch in the back are both good drinks for those who aren't a big fan of drinking (very sweet).

Since they opened up the Oddfellows Temple Room in the back, Orion has transformed from a cute but cramped bar into a spacious venue and one of my favorite places to get a drink in the city.
